VPS具体是指什么,它有什么功能和作用?
| 项目 |
VPS |
传统服务器 |
共享主机 |
| 资源分配 |
独立分配,按需使用 |
整台物理服务器 |
与其他用户共享 |
| 管理权限 |
完全控制,可安装任意软件 |
完全控制,硬件管理 |
有限权限,无法修改系统设置 |
| 成本 |
适中 |
较高 |
较低 |
| 性能稳定性 |
较高 |
最高 |
较低 |
| 安全性 |
较高 |
最高 |
较低 |
| 适用场景 |
中小型企业、开发者、个人项目 |
大型企业、高负载应用 |
个人博客、小型网站 |
| VPS类型 |
技术原理 |
特点 |
适用场景 |
| ——— |
———- |
—— |
———- |
| 容器型VPS |
操作系统级虚拟化 |
资源利用率高,性能较好 |
网站托管、应用部署 |
| 虚拟机型VPS |
硬件级虚拟化 |
完全隔离,兼容性好 |
企业应用、数据库服务 |
| 云VPS |
集群虚拟化 |
弹性扩展,高可用性 |
电商平台、SaaS应用 |
VPS是什么意思?全面解析虚拟专用服务器
VPS(Virtual Private Server)即虚拟专用服务器,是一种通过虚拟化技术将一台物理服务器分割成多个虚拟服务器的托管服务。每个VPS都可分配独立公网IP地址、独立操作系统、独立磁盘空间和独立计算资源,实现用户间的系统配置隔离。
VPS的基本概念
VPS采用虚拟化软件(如VMware ESX server、Virtuozzo等)将物理服务器硬件资源进行虚拟化分割,形成多个相互隔离的虚拟专用服务器。这种技术让用户能够以较低的成本享受到类似独立服务器的使用体验。
VPS的主要特点
| 特性 |
描述 |
| 独立性 |
每个VPS拥有独立的操作系统和资源分配 |
| 灵活性 |
可根据需求随时调整资源配置 |
| 成本效益 |
价格通常为独立服务器的1/4至1/5 |
| 可控性 |
用户拥有管理员权限,可自主安装程序 |
| 隔离性 |
不同VPS之间完全隔离,互不影响 |
VPS的主要用途
VPS的应用范围相当广泛,主要包括以下几个方面:
网站托管:为各种规模的网站提供稳定可靠的托管环境,特别适合中小型企业网站和个人博客。
应用程序开发与测试:为开发者提供独立的开发和测试环境,支持持续集成和部署流程。
数据库服务:运行数据库应用程序,提供良好的数据管理和安全环境。
电子商务平台:支持在线交易,为电商网站提供可靠的服务器环境。
游戏服务器:托管在线游戏服务器,提供高性能和低延迟的游戏环境。
VPS与传统服务器、共享主机的区别
资源分配方式
- 共享主机:所有用户共享同一台服务器的硬件资源和带宽
- VPS:独立分配资源,按需使用
- 传统服务器:独占整台物理服务器的所有资源
管理权限对比
- VPS:用户可以像使用独立服务器一样,重装操作系统、安装程序、单独重启服务器
VPS的优缺点分析
优点
- 成本较低:相比独立服务器,VPS具有更优的价格优势
- 资源独立:每个VPS拥有保证的计算资源,不受其他用户影响
- 灵活配置:可根据业务需求随时调整资源配置
- 安全性较好:用户间完全隔离,单个VPS被攻击不会影响其他用户
缺点
- 性能限制:受物理服务器总体资源的限制
- 技术门槛:需要一定的服务器管理知识
- 资源竞争:在同一台物理服务器上的VPS可能会相互影响
VPS使用操作指南
连接VPS的方法
| 步骤 |
操作方法 |
使用工具 |
适用场景 |
| 1 |
SSH连接 |
PuTTY、Terminal |
Linux系统管理 |
| 2 |
远程桌面 |
Windows远程桌面 |
Windows服务器操作 |
| 3 |
控制面板 |
Web浏览器 |
基础管理操作 |
详细操作流程
步骤1:使用SSH连接Linux VPS
操作说明:SSH是连接Linux VPS最常用的方式,提供加密的远程连接。
使用工具提示:Windows用户可使用PuTTY,Mac和Linux用户可使用系统自带的终端。
# SSH连接命令示例
ssh username@serveripaddress
输入密码后进入系统
[username@vps ~]$
步骤2:使用远程桌面连接Windows VPS
操作说明:通过远程桌面协议连接Windows系统的VPS。
使用工具提示:使用Windows自带的远程桌面连接工具。
# 在Windows搜索栏输入
mstsc
在弹出窗口中输入VPS的IP地址
步骤3:通过控制面板管理
操作说明:许多VPS提供商提供基于Web的控制面板,方便用户管理。
使用工具提示:通过浏览器访问控制面板地址。
控制面板登录界面示例:
用户名: [_____]
密码: [_____]
[登录按钮]
VPS常见问题及解决方案
| 问题 |
原因 |
解决方案 |
| 无法连接VPS |
网络问题、IP地址错误、服务未启动 |
检查网络连接、确认IP地址、重启VPS服务 |
| VPS性能下降 |
资源超售、邻居VPS占用过多资源 |
监控资源使用情况,联系服务商升级配置 |
| 系统无法启动 |
系统文件损坏、配置错误 |
使用救援模式修复或重装操作系统 |
| 安全性担忧 |
系统漏洞、弱密码 |
定期更新系统、使用强密码、配置防火墙 |
连接问题处理
当遇到VPS连接失败时,首先检查本地网络连接,然后确认VPS的IP地址是否正确,最后联系服务商检查服务器状态。
性能优化建议
定期监控VPS的资源使用情况,及时清理不必要的文件和进程,根据实际需求调整资源配置。
VPS技术为用户提供了一种介于共享主机和独立服务器之间的优质解决方案,既保证了资源的独立性,又具有较好的成本效益,是现代互联网应用的重要基础设施。
发表评论